Abstract
The environmental level gamma energy system developed at Atlantic Richfield Hanford Company laboratories consists of a single, large volume Ge(Li) detector with an NaI(Tl) anticoincidence guard, all operating in a laminar flow "Clean Room." A peak height to Compton edge ratio of better than 250:1, together with a reducing background, enables analysis of sample volumes from point sources to 700 cc.
